Your role in the Team’s Success
As a Paid Search Manager, you will be responsible for planning, managing, and optimizing paid search campaigns across various platforms such as Google Ads, Bing Ads. The ideal candidate will have a deep understanding of paid search strategies, campaign optimization, and performance analysis. You will play a crucial role in maximizing our return on investment (ROI) and achieving our business objectives through effective paid search strategies.
What you’ll do
Strategy Development:
- Develop and execute comprehensive paid search strategies aligned with business objectives (including PMAX, Demand gen), campaign structure, keyword targeting, ad copy, and bid management.
- Perform regular keyword research and analysis to identify new keyword opportunities and refine keyword lists.
- Stay updated on industry trends, best practices, and algorithm updates to continually refine and improve strategies.
Campaign Management:
- Create, launch, and manage paid search campaigns ensuring they are properly structured and optimized for maximum performance.
- Regularly review and optimize campaign budgets, bids, and targeting settings to maximize ROI.
- Monitor keyword performance and adjust bidding based on performance data.
- Perform A/B testing on ad copy, landing pages to improve performance and optimize conversion rates.
Expertise in Mobile app tracking:
- Manage and optimize paid advertising campaigns across mobile app platforms
- Implement and maintain tracking solutions using AppsFlyer and Firebase
- Develop strategies to overcome app tracking limitations in privacy-first environments
Performance Analysis and Reporting:
- Utilize analytics tools (e.g., SA360, Google Data Studio, ContentSquare) to analyse campaign performance and provide actionable insights.
- Monitor & report on campaign performance, including click-through rate (CTR), conversion rate, cost per acquisition (CPA), and return on ad spend (ROAS).
- Leverage ContentSquare expertise to analyze user behavior, heatmaps and session replays, and develop data-driven recommendations for landing page optimizations that improve conversion rates.
Team Collaboration:
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including marketing, product, and analytics, to align paid search strategies with broader marketing and business objectives.
- Communicate effectively with internal stakeholders to ensure alignment and understanding of paid search initiatives.

What We Do
We’ve been at the forefront of trading innovation since 1974, taking on the challenge to deliver an unmatched experience for our clients and raise the bar for tomorrow’s opportunities.
Today, we’re a global fintech company incorporating the IG, tasty, IG Prime, Spectrum and DailyFX brands, with a presence in 18 countries across five continents – Europe, North America, Africa, Asia-Pacific and the Middle East.
We’re an organisation of positive problem-solvers, united and inspired by our purpose, which is to power the pursuit of financial freedom for the ambitious. Our award-winning products and platforms empower go-getters the world over to unlock opportunities around the clock, giving them access to over 19,000 financial markets.
Today, more than 400,000 clients call IG Group home.
IG Group Holdings plc is an established member of the FTSE 250 and holds a long-term investment grade credit rating of BBB- with a stable outlook from Fitch Ratings
